Ingredients
For the grill
- 6 Potato
- 2 Shallots
- 2 Paprika
- 6 Tomatoes
- Rosemary fresh
- 1 clove Fresh garlic
- Black Hawaiian sea salt
- Danish smoked salt
- 3 tbsp margarine
- Paris pepper mix
- Chili oil
For the pan
- 2 Big turkey steak
- 2 Egg
- Mexican meat seasoning
- Salt
Instructions
Grilling (potatoes)
- First fill the grill with charcoal that covers the bottom and light it
- Now roll out the aluminum foil that fits 6 potatoes
- Poke a hole in the potatoes with a fork and place on the aluminum foil, then chop the garlic
- Now put the margarine on it, add a little oil and then season with rosemary, the garlic and salt and fold into a package (calmly season a little more)
Grilling (vegetables)
- Prepare aluminum foil a little larger depending on the size of the vegetables
- Cut the bell pepper into strips, peel the shallots and cut once lengthways. Now separate the individual layers from each other.
- Now put everything together in the aluminum foil, add salt, pepper and oil and fold into a package and put on the grill.
- After about 10-15 minutes, turn the packages once and leave them on the grill for another 15 minutes.
The steak egg
- Cut a hole in the steak. (Use a sharp knife)
- Now season the steak on both sides with salt and the Mexico spice and put it in the cold pan.
- Now fry the meat briefly in oil, then turn it over.
- Now put the egg in the hole and fry well
- Turn now. It has to be done quickly. Use a spatula that is easier
- Fry the second side well and serve
